  • Shibuya Crossing: An iconic pedestrian scramble, Shibuya Crossing embodies the vibrant energy of Tokyo. With its bustling atmosphere and bright neon lights, it's a must-see for families and outdoor enthusiasts looking to experience the city's heartbeat.
  • Tokyo Tower: Standing tall with its striking red and white design, Tokyo Tower offers panoramic views of the city. Its modern architecture and observation decks provide a spectacular vantage point, perfect for capturing the urban landscape.
  • Tokyo Imperial Palace: A historic site surrounded by serene gardens, the Tokyo Imperial Palace showcases Japan's rich culture and heritage. Visitors can enjoy guided tours and strolls through its beautiful landscapes, immersing themselves in the nation's history.

  • Kabukicho: Kabukicho, located a mere 62m from Shinjuku, is the heart of Tokyo's nightlife and entertainment scene. This lively neighbourhood attracts families and city adventurers alike, offering a variety of shopping areas and arena entertainment facilities. With its close proximity to attractions such as theme parks and vibrant squares, Kabukicho provides a unique blend of excitement and convenience, making it an essential stop for anyone exploring the Shinjuku area.
